What is PHC Holdings EV-to-EBITDA?

PHC Holdings TSE:6523 +3.77% 53 EV-to-EBITDA is 7.80 as of Aug. 31, 2026, which is 2% below its 10-year median of 7.94. GuruFocus rates TSE:6523 with a GF Score™ of 53/100 and a GF Value™ of 円1,102.52 (Significantly Overvalued). The stock has 12 warning signs investors should review. Among 520 Medical Devices & Instruments companies, PHC Holdings ranks better than 75.96% on this metric.

EV-to-EBITDA is calculated as enterprise value divided by its EBITDA. As of today, PHC Holdings's enterprise value is 円391,196 Mil. PHC Holdings's EBITDA for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was 円50,149 Mil. Therefore, PHC Holdings's EV-to-EBITDA for today is 7.80.

EV-to-EBITDA is a valuation multiple used in finance and investment to measure the value of a company. This important multiple is often used in conjunction with, or as an alternative to, the PE Ratio to determine the fair market value of a company.

As of today (2026-08-31), PHC Holdings's stock price is 円1598.00. PHC Holdings's Earnings per Share (Diluted) for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was 円3.870. Therefore, PHC Holdings's PE Ratio (TTM) for today is 412.92.

The "classic" EV-to-EBITDA is much better in capturing debt and net cash than the PE Ratio (TTM).

PHC Holdings EV-to-EBITDA Calculation

PHC Holdings's EV-to-EBITDA for today is calculated as:

EV-to-EBITDA=Enterprise Value (Today)/EBITDA (TTM)
=391195.590/50149
=7.80

PHC Holdings's current Enterprise Value is 円391,196 Mil.
PHC Holdings's EBITDA for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was 円50,149 Mil.
